I want to start learning modding, but i dont know which version to choose. 1.8 seems to be more stable, but 1.7 has less things that i would want to change/remove. or maybe i should try to mod the win 10 version, or wait for 1.9 to come out?
Oh and how hard is it to make the mods compatible for different versions? Do i have to start it from scratch, or just change a few things?
1.7.10 is the most popular version right now, but there are allot of mods for it. 1.8 is taking off now (since the release of Thaumcraft 5), but the programming is very different from 1.7.10. 1.9 promises to be the most stable, but you'll have to wait until it and a Forge version is officially released. Mods for 1.8 might be more compatible with 1.9 than with 1.7.10.
I'd start with 1.7.10 to get your feet wet. But you'll eventually have to move onto 1.8/1.9. Good luck.
